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Critter Onboard Workflow / Wizard #20

Open
RustyBraze opened this issue Sep 3, 2024 · 1 comment
Open

Critter Onboard Workflow / Wizard #20

RustyBraze opened this issue Sep 3, 2024 · 1 comment
Labels
enhancement New feature or request
Milestone

Comments

@RustyBraze
Copy link
Collaborator

Is your feature request related to a specific event or situation at Eurofurence?

Not relevant

What problem are you trying to solve with this feature?

Provide an onboard workflow for the Critter instead of just one form after login the first time.

Describe the solution you'd like to see implemented

Onboarding wizard with just a few steps/questions.

Examples/Suggestions:

  • Step - Welcome with a short description (maybe with the nickname already and/or information about data collection/privacy)
  • Step - Ask/confirm the arrival / departure dates
  • Step - Ask for Pronoun, email, phone, Telegram or any other basic needed information that cannot wait
  • Step - Give the option to finish or adjust the email preferences
  • Step - Appraise the Critter for concluding the registration and/or show information where the Critter needs to go or do (in case of mandatory training or find a helpdesk staff or get a card or something else)

How would this feature improve the Critter System for Eurofurence volunteers or attendees?

Becomes more welcoming, avoids the Critter to not fill important information (example: departure date), allows a better responsive design to fit phone screens without scrolling too much

Describe any alternatives you've considered or tried

No alternative consider in this momment

Additional context or screenshots

No response

@RustyBraze RustyBraze added the enhancement New feature or request label Sep 3, 2024
@Corborax
Copy link
Member

Corborax commented Sep 8, 2024

Love this idea!

@Corborax Corborax added this to the EF29 milestone Sep 8,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ants